Halation is the red-orange glow that appears around bright light sources and high-contrast edges in analog film. It happens when light reflects off the back of the photographic emulsion. Dehancer’s halation tool is incredibly precise, letting you control the mask, sensitivity, and spread to add instant vintage warmth to your digital highlights. quality dehancer

True film quality is not just about the negative; it is also about the paper it is printed on. Dehancer simulates the characteristics of classic print films (like Kodak 2383), compressing the dynamic range into a rich, contrasty, and exhibition-ready image.

The most significant professional critique relates to Dehancer's color space handling. Some experts argue that in certain workflows (like ACES), Dehancer converts the signal to a limited Rec.709 color space before processing its tools, which can clip highlight data and cause issues when delivering for HDR or wide-gamut color spaces. While the company claims native ACES support, some users have found the implementation to be sub-optimal for high-end HDR mastering. This is a critical consideration for professionals whose primary delivery format is HDR.
